In February 2007, Maricopa County Sheriff Joe Arpaio got approval from DHS to make federal immigrations arrests.
The Center for Immigration Studies reports that Arizona's [illegal alien] population now numbers about 350,000, a drop of about 180,000 people since 2007 (Houston Chronicle).
Crime drops noticeably when illegals leave.
Faced with this level of success, Janet Napolitano has demanded that Arpaio stop arresting illegal [aliens] whose only crime was crossing the U.S.-Mexico border without inspection.
And she wants him to clear press stories with her first.
"I'm not going to bend to the federal government, I'm going to do my job," Arpaio said. "I don't report to the federal government, I report to the people."
